The Qutang Gorge 瞿塘峡 on the Yangtze River, China ranges from Wushan to Fengje. Thirty-six bridges span the Jangtse; most of these bridges were newly built as part of the relocation measures in order to strengthen the infrastructure. Wushan is the starting point to the Three Little Gorges. This city was completely rebuilt at a higher elevation. […]
Hurghada at Christmas time
Hurghada by the Red Sea in Egypt is the biggest tourism center of the region. The sea offers finest sandy beaches on a length of 20 km which are accessible via modern hotel complexes. Also around Christmas time the temperatures are so high that swimming in the sea is possible without any problems. All sorts […]

Visiting the Citadelle of Quebec
The Citadelle of Quebec, a National Historic Site of Canada, is part of the fortifications of the city and is located in the Historic District of Old Québec, which is designated a UNESCO World Heritage Site together with the fortifications in 1985. In the Citadelle of Quebec one can visit the Royal 22e Régiment Museum […]
Yangtze River Cruise – Xiling Gorge
The Xiling Gorge – 西陵峡 – between Xiangxi and the city of Yichang is the easternmost of the three gorges on the Yangtze River. At the narrowest point, it has a width of 80 m. With the first rays of the new day we drive into the Xiling Gorge, the first of the three gorges. […]
